Aug 30, 2023Substantiated
Allegation investigated: Facility has no hot water Facility roof is in disrepair Facility has hazardous cable wires hanging on the ground
LPA arrived to the facility at 10:34 a.m. unannounced and was greeted by Caregiver Nary Newell. LPA explained the reason for the visit and asked staff to contacted Administrator Lucy Leang to inform the Dept. was at the facility. Caregiver Nary had contacted the 2 Care Coordinators. LPA attempted to contact Administrator Lucy but was unsuccessful. Facility has 9 bedrooms and 4 bathrooms. 1. The Department investigated the allegation: Facility has no hot water. LPA tested all 4 bathrooms, 1st bathroom read at 131.5 degrees F, 2nd bathroom read at 132.4 degrees F, 3rd bathroom read at 124.3 degrees F, & 4th bathroom read at 67.6 degrees F. LPA checked the water temperature in the kitchen which read at 67.9 degrees F. LPA observed one bathroom and kitchen to not have adequate water temperature. LPA interviewed staff on duty & residents. It was determined based on the interviews and observation that the above allegation is SUBSTANTIATED. Is Oakhurst Board And Care licensed?
Yes — Oakhurst Board And Care is a licensed residential care home for the elderly (RCFE) in Oakhurst (Madera County): California license #207209142, shown as licensed in the CDSS state record checked August 2, 2026, licensed for 11 residents. State records list 10 inspection and complaint documents since 2021; the most recent, a facility evaluation report dated September 30, 2025, appears in the inspection record on this page.
Can Oakhurst Board And Care care for dementia, hospice, bedridden, or non-ambulatory residents?
From the CDSS license record, checked August 2, 2026.
The CDSS license record checked August 2, 2026 lists Oakhurst Board And Care with clearances for wheelchair / non-ambulatory, hospice care, and bedridden; it does not list dementia / memory care. A clearance that is not on file is not a “no” — it may simply be unrecorded, so if your family needs one of these, ask the home directly and confirm its current scope on a tour.
From the California state record. Some approvals are bed- or room-specific — always confirm current scope with the facility.
What the state record says, word for word
Verbatim, from the CDSS license recordAGE RANGE 60 AND OVER. APPROVED FOR 11 NON-AMBULATORY OF WHICH 1 MAY BE BEDRIDDEN. HOSPICE CARE WAIVER FOR 10 RESIDENTS.
How much does Oakhurst Board And Care cost?
California's public licensing record does not include Oakhurst Board And Care's monthly price, so we never show or estimate one for a specific home. As county-level context only, assisted living in Madera County typically runs $3,500–$5,500/mo and small board-and-care homes $3,000–$5,000/mo (market research compiled June 2026 — ranges, not quotes; California's 2026 SSI/SSP board-and-care payment standard is $1,626.07/month, of which $1,444.07 is the room-and-board portion paid to the home). Ask the home for its own rate sheet and what the base rate includes — or use the cost section at the top of this page.
Does Oakhurst Board And Care accept Medi-Cal or the Assisted Living Waiver?
Oakhurst Board And Care is not in the DHCS Assisted Living Waiver participant record we checked August 9, 2026 — that list covers only the state's ALW program, not a home's own payment policies, so ask the home directly about private Medi-Cal arrangements. The waiver pays for assisted-living care services (not room and board) at participating homes; every DHCS-listed home appears on our statewide Medi-Cal page.
